Android图像处理
相机的拍摄照片尺寸通常都很大,需要预先处理,然后才能在ImageView视图上显示。主流Android手机都带有800万像素的照相机组件。大尺寸的图片很容易耗尽应用的内存。因此,加载图片前,需要编写代码缩小图片。图片使用完毕,也需要编写代码清理删除它。
/** * 图像处理 * @author mw * */ public class PictureUtils { /** * 将图片缩放到设备默认的显示尺寸 onStart()调用 * @param a * @param path * @return */ public static BitmapDrawable getScaledDrawable(Activity a,String path){ Display display = a.getWindowManager().getDefaultDisplay(); float destWidth = display.getWidth(); float destHeight = display.getHeight(); BitmapFactory.Options options = new BitmapFactory.Options(); options.inJustDecodeBounds = true; BitmapFactory.decodeFile(path,options); float srcWidth = options.outWidth; float srcHeight = options.outHeight; int inSampleSize = 1; if (srcWidth > destWidth || srcHeight > destHeight) { if (srcWidth > srcHeight) { inSampleSize = Math.round(srcWidth/ destWidth); }else{ inSampleSize = Math.round(srcHeight / destHeight); } } options = new BitmapFactory.Options(); options.inSampleSize = inSampleSize; Bitmap bitmap = BitmapFactory.decodeFile(path,options); return new BitmapDrawable(a.getResources(),bitmap); } /** * 缷载图片 onStop()调用 * @param imageView */ public static void cleanImageView(ImageView imageView){ if ( !(imageView.getDrawable() instanceof BitmapDrawable)) { return; } BitmapDrawable b = (BitmapDrawable)imageView.getDrawable(); //释放bitmap占用的原始存储空间,避免可能的内存耗尽问题 b.getBitmap().recycle(); imageView.setImageDrawable(null); } }//以下示例:加载图片---压缩图片---缩放图片---处理圆角
/** * 根据传入的宽和高,计算出合适的inSampleSize值 * @param options * @param reqWidth * @param reqHeight * @return */ public static int calculateInSampleSize(BitmapFactory.Options options, int reqWidth, int reqHeight) { // 源图片的高度和宽度 final int height = options.outHeight; final int width = options.outWidth; int inSampleSize = 1; if (height > reqHeight || width > reqWidth) { // 计算出实际宽高和目标宽高的比率 if (width > height) { inSampleSize = Math.round((float) width / (float) reqWidth); }else { //round 返回最接近参数,意思也就是四舍五入math.round(-8.1)=-8 math.round(8.9)=9 inSampleSize = Math.round((float) height / (float) reqHeight); } // 选择宽和高中最小的比率作为inSampleSize的值,这样可以保证最终图片的宽和高 // 一定都会大于等于目标的宽和高。 //inSampleSize = heightRatio < widthRatio ? heightRatio : widthRatio; } return inSampleSize; } /** * 压缩好的bitmap * @param pathName * @param reqWidth * @param reqHeight * @return */ public static Bitmap decodeSampledBitmapFromResource(String pathName, int reqWidth, int reqHeight) { // 第一次解析将inJustDecodeBounds设置为true,来获取图片大小 final BitmapFactory.Options options = new BitmapFactory.Options(); options.inJustDecodeBounds = true; BitmapFactory.decodeFile(pathName,options); // 调用上面定义的方法计算inSampleSize值 options.inSampleSize = calculateInSampleSize(options, reqWidth,reqHeight); // 使用获取到的inSampleSize值再次解析图片 options.inJustDecodeBounds = false; //options.inSampleSize = 5; return BitmapFactory.decodeFile(pathName,options); } /** * 处理圆角的图标 * @param background * @param src * @param r 弧度 * @param x * @param y * @return */ public static Bitmap mergerIcon(Bitmap background,Bitmap src,int r,int x,int y){ Bitmap output = Bitmap.createBitmap(background.getWidth(), background.getHeight(), Config.ARGB_8888); Canvas canvas = new Canvas(output); final int color = 0xff000000; final Paint paint = new Paint(); final Rect rect = new Rect(0, 0, background.getWidth(), background.getHeight()); final RectF rectF = new RectF(rect); final float roundPx = r; paint.setAntiAlias(true); canvas.drawARGB(0, 0, 0, 0); paint.setColor(color); canvas.drawRoundRect(rectF, roundPx, roundPx, paint); paint.setXfermode(new PorterDuffXfermode(Mode.SRC_IN)); canvas.drawBitmap(background, rect, rect, paint); // canvas.drawBitmap(src, rect, rect, paint); canvas.drawBitmap(src, x, y, paint); canvas.save(); return output; } /**缩放图片*/ public static Bitmap resizeImage(Bitmap src, int destW, int destH){ if(src == null)return null; int srcW = src.getWidth(); int srcH = src.getHeight(); float scaleWidth = 1; float scaleHeight = 1; if(srcW == destW&&srcH == destH){ return src; } //计算出这次要缩小的比例 scaleWidth=(float)destW/(float)srcW; scaleHeight=(float)destH/(float)srcH; //产生resize后的Bitmap对象 Matrix matrix=new Matrix(); matrix.postScale(scaleWidth, scaleHeight); Bitmap resizeBmp=Bitmap.createBitmap(src, 0, 0, srcW, srcH, matrix, true); return resizeBmp; }//示例使用
//获取图片路径 File fileDir = new File(SdcardUtil.getSdcardCollInfo() + str + "/" + pathList.get(0)); //处理图片 Bitmap bitmap = BitmapUtils.decodeSampledBitmapFromResource(fileDir.getPath(),200,700); Bitmap background = BitmapFactory.decodeResource(mContext.getResources(), R.drawable.intdex_page_cll_point); //缩放图片 Bitmap map = BitmapUtils.resizeImage(bitmap, background.getWidth(), background.getWidth()); //处理圆角 image_Bitemap.setImageBitmap(BitmapUtils.mergerIcon(background, map, 7,0,0));
